Anaerobic digesters, or biodigesters, produce biogas much like the human digestion system. When biodigesters are fed organic material — food waste, agricultural residues, and animal or human manure — it is decomposed by microorganisms in the absence of oxygen and turned into biogas, which can then be … See more It’s estimated that 3 billion people, 40% of the world’s population, lack access to clean fuels for cooking.
